A205003 The index j<k such that n divides s(k)-s(j), where k is the least index (A205002) for which such j exists, and s(k)=k(k+1)/2. 2
1, 1, 2, 3, 1, 2, 2, 7, 1, 1, 4, 2, 5, 1, 3, 15, 7, 2, 8, 1, 5, 3, 10, 6, 2, 4, 1, 4, 13, 3, 14, 31, 2, 6, 1, 3, 17, 7, 3, 5, 19, 2, 20, 1, 4, 9, 22, 14, 3, 7, 5, 2, 25, 1, 8, 4, 6, 12, 28, 3 (list; graph; refs; listen; history; text; internal format)
